Verdict
Mama Quilla and Astra Hall could both play a part here if back on song. Edwyn Ralph hasn't done much wrong lately and is another to consider but Poetic Verse appears to be in the handicapper's grip at present while Stock Hill Fair is on a career-high mark and would probably prefer a bit further. SADLER'S RISK made a bold attempt to make all at Newmarket last week and was just collared. He is accustomed to carrying big weights and this slightly easier grade could see him back in the winner's enclosure as the lightly-raced Sir Bedivere has been rested since running a shocker on his handicap debut.
